EARLY RESULTS OF CERAMIC/CERAMIC 1ST METATARSOPHALANGEAL JOINT REPLACEMENT



Abstract

Total joint arthroplasty of the first metatarsophalangeal joint is an acceptable modality of treatment for hallux rigidus. We set out to evaluate the early outcome of ceramic/ceramic (MOJE) prosthesis, in the treatment of painful hallux rigidus.

Between March 2000 and June 2002, 13 patients (14 implants) with painful hallux rigidus were treated with ceramic/ceramic (MOJE) prosthesis. The hallux meta-tarsophalangeal-interphalangeal scoring scale, by the American Orthopaedic Foot and Ankle Society, was used to assess these patients, pre-operatively and at follow up. A total score of 100 is possible in a patient with no pain, full range of MTP joint movement and good alignment.

The average follow up was for 12 months. At six months, 12 patients had no pain post operatively. The average AOFAS score pre-operatively was 43.07, compared to 95.28 post-operatively (p= 0.0001). Ten of the patients subjectively described the out come of the procedure as excellent. Two patients described it as satisfactory. One patient with significant hallux valgus pre-operatively, developed subluxation of the prosthesis at 6 months. At revision, the prosthesis was noted to be loose and a distraction arthrodesis was carried out. Pre-operatively, all patients had a combined dorsiflexion and plantarflexion range of between 30 and 74 degrees. Post operatively this was improved to greater than 75 degrees in 10 patients. Seven out of the eight female patients were able to wear fashionable foot shoes with high heels comfortably. Twelve of the patients experienced audible squeaking, which improved after six months. One patient developed a superficial infection, which was treated successfully.

The ceramic/ceramic (MOJE) total arthroplasty gave excellent results in 77% of patients. Patients were happy with the fact that they could continue wearing fashionable shoes. The early outcome is encouraging, with a statistically significant improvement in the AOFAS scoring system.
